About the Artist
Lisa A. Ciaccia enjoys peaceful early mornings painting in her private studio. A self-taught artist, Lisa merely states, "A brush and paints mixed into a passion for life, and dabbed onto canvas has been my education; nature has been my teacher. If you silently observe it, nature will give you its secrets; you eventually figure out how to interpret them with a paintbrush."
The second eldest of 4 siblings, Lisa was born in Providence, Rhode Island. Her first love for art was drawing cartoons at the age of 8, and while only dabbling in her creativity occasionally for many years, she finally picked up her brushes again in 2014 and hasn't put them away since.
Lisa holds dual Artist memberships with the Whistler House Museum of Art and Lowell Art Association located in Historic Lowell, Massachusetts, and has exhibited work through WHMA for their Member Juried Exhibitions since 2015 and the Brush Art Gallery, She is also a proud member of Social Medias, "An Art Movement, Artists Promoting the Arts," the Nashua Area Art Association, New Hampshire League of Craftsmen, as well as a Media Partner with FashionLuxury.Info Art in Rome, Italy, since 2019.
A multidisciplinary artist, Lisa's focus is Architectural and Life Experience Illustrations, Pyrography & Carving decorative gourds, and painting using instant coffee.
